Description

Situated in a wonderful location overlooking the Aylesbury Arm of the Grand Union canal and surrounding countryside this deceptively spacious four bedroom detached lock cottage stands on a plot of approximately 1.25 acres with a mix of open lawn areas and beautiful cottage gardens. The property has been tastefully extended to now provide four double bedrooms, three reception rooms, kitchen and utility room, main bedroom with en suite and a family bathroom. Further benefits include a double garage and workshop, driveway parking for numerous vehicles and an air source heating system.

The village of Marsworth is a beautiful rural village boasting lovely countryside walks via the Grand Union Canal and the nearby reservoirs as well as being a short commute to the Chiltern Hills. Schooling is catered for all ages via Marsworth Primary School and being with Aylesbury School Catchment and benefiting from two local pubs and a recreational ground with shopping facilities all within a short commute. It is within a few miles of the A41 which provides access to the M25 within 20 minutes as well as a short drive to Tring train station enabling access to London Euston within 36 minutes.
